CIP-Cleaning

Inner chambers of the valve must be cleaned regularly.
When selecting the detergent, please observe the following:
 Do not use abrasive detergents.
 Use only detergents that are suitable for seals and stainless steel.
Do not exceed the concentrations and temperatures recommended by the detergent
manufacturer.
Observe the safety data sheets issued by the detergent manufacturers!
Non-compliance with these instructions will exempt the manufacturer from any war-
ranty and liability.
